i'm coping well...

a long day of non-stop iv drip and a lot of lazing around in bed…not bad-huh?

yeah, actually it’s not bad at all…..i was told I won’t get the side-effect instantly. it will usually come at the end of the day or the next few days if I ever get it at all. so, we (hubby and me) watched a couple of movies on my laptop..read some magazines...chit chat a bit and i even finished writing a few back-dated posts (that i intend to publish in this blog today and the next few days) while the nurses flooded my system with packs and packs of fluids ( i think it's drugs + salines to flush it off). they told me they have administered at least 3.45 litres of fluids into my body thru' iv drips and plus oral consumption of 1 litre ++, i practically consumed 5 litres of fluids within 9am to 5pm...that keeps me running to the toilet every half an hour.

i did feel tired..nauseated and very drowsy yesterday...i tried to lay down as much as possible to control and minimise the sickness. so far, there is no acute vomiting. i sleep a lot too, which is good...an area i really need to catch up on.

today...feeling slightly better than yesterday.
